We initially piloted several cases with scheduled cesareans that involved healthy mothers and infants, and we modified our flowchart with feedback from the nurses. For example, we learned that (with the setup of our OR) the infant’s head should lie toward the mother’s right side so that the nurse can better monitor the infant. We rearranged some equipment in the OR (such as the suction canister) to allow for more space to support STS. Furthermore, in our original workflow, the nursery charge nurse called the nursery admit nurse to support STS in the OR, but it became evident that it was more efficient and effective for the nursery charge nurse to support STS before taking the baby to the nursery.
